The early beginnings for South Cost Surety focused on providing local contract surety representation. But, before South Coast Surety reached its fifth year the firm expanded into providing wholesale surety support for many insurance agencies and their clients throughout the western states. Much of their business growth was driven through a number of commercial surety programs developed with their surety partners for transactional commercial surety bonds.
Now, as a
South Coast Surety has built an experienced staff to provide effective and responsive surety support to clients and insurance brokers in all 50 states. Their surety market partners include most surety companies writing surety bonds throughout the country. Through their surety relationships they are able to provide construction contract surety bonds and non-construction contract surety bonds on an account or transactional basis. South Coast Surety is also among the top national surety agencies in providing the full spectrum of commercial surety, license/permit, fidelity and miscellaneous surety bonds.
